What is 50/81 Divided By 6/3

Answer: 5081÷63\frac{50}{81}\div\frac{6}{3} = 2581\frac{25}{81}

Solving 5081÷63\frac{50}{81}\div\frac{6}{3}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

5081÷63=5081×36\frac{50}{81} \div \frac{6}{3} = \frac{50}{81} \times \frac{3}{6}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 50×3=15050 \times 3 = 150
  • Multiply the Denominators: 81×6=48681 \times 6 = 486
  • Form the New Fraction: 5081×63=150486\frac{50}{81} \times \frac{6}{3} = \frac{150}{486}

Let's Simplify 150486\frac{150}{486}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 150150 and 486486. The GCD of 150150 and 486486 is 66.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:150÷6486÷6=2581\frac{150 \div 6}{486 \div 6} = \frac{25}{81}

Answer 5081÷63=2581\frac{50}{81}\div\frac{6}{3} = \frac{25}{81}
